    You don’t have to use an awd dyno, you tune the truck in 2hi. No real reason to run in 4wd unless you just wanted to see the power it made after the driveline loss.

    Dyno to dyno numbers don't matter. You should have a baseline done on whatever dyno you plan on running on afterwards, that's the only truly meaningful comparison. Too many variables otherwise.
